Capcom is reviving more dormant franchises after the success of Onimusha: Way of the Sword
Capcom has been on a roll thanks to recent successes like Resident Evil Requiem and Pragmata . Its latest game, Onimusha: Way of the Sword , got off to a strong start as well, selling more than a million copies on its release day.
